The report adds that the actor will be a part of 14-member multi-starrer tribute video in honour of the CRPF soldiers. The video is titled ‘Tu Desh Mera’, Aishwarya Rai Bachchan has also supported and recently shot with us and will be featuring in the song ‘Tu Desh Mera’ which is a tribute to the martyrs of Pulwama.” In April this year, CRPF’s Twitter handle had shared pictures of Amitabh, Ranbir and Aamir recording of the song. Sharing pictures, the organisation had written: “Tu Desh Mera dedicated to the Martyrs of Pulwama” We would like to thank you all for showing your support towards the Martyrs.” On February 14, a convoy of CRPF jawans was attacked by a suicide bomber in Pulwama, leaving 40 soldiers dead. The incident resulted in outrage and international condemnation.
